Turner & Townsend is a global professional services company with over 22,000 people in more than 130 countries.

Working with our clients across real estate, infrastructure, energy and natural resources, we transform together delivering outcomes that improve people’s lives.

Working in partnership makes it possible to deliver the world’s most impactful projects and programmes as we turn challenge into opportunity and complexity into success.

Our capabilities include programme, project, cost, asset and commercial management, controls and performance, procurement and supply chain, net zero and digital solutions.

We are majority-owned by CBRE Group, Inc., the world’s largest commercial real estate services and investment firm, with our partners holding a significant minority interest.

Turner & Townsend and CBRE work together to provide clients with the premier programme, project and cost management offering in markets around the world.

Job Description

Within the South Westregionof the UK, our Infrastructure team hasestablishedstrong positions across the Transport and Utilities sectors.

With significant growth in recent years, we are continuing to expand our presence and are looking to connect with Digital Project Controls Engineers, particularly those based in Bristol, Cardiffand the wider South Westarea.

We have developed a Digital Controls cloud technology platform that embeds T&T’s ways of working for project controls (as described by our Cubemethodology) into software applications for portfolio, programmeand project management.

The platform integrates various P3M and project controls software, ultimately producingstatus and performance reports; providing insight and driving action to help our clients control and deliver their ever more complex portfolios of work.
